Understanding Corporate Law Services
Corporate law services encompass a wide range of legal support specifically designed to meet the needs of businesses. These services cover everything from company formation and compliance to mergers and acquisitions, contract drafting, dispute resolution, and regulatory advice. Corporate lawyers act as trusted advisors, ensuring that businesses operate within the bounds of the law while maximizing their opportunities for growth.
One of the primary roles of corporate law services is to help companies structure their operations in a legally sound manner. This includes selecting the appropriate legal entity, such as a corporation, limited liability company (LLC), or partnership, each of which has distinct legal and tax implications. Corporate lawyers assist in drafting foundational documents like articles of incorporation, bylaws, and shareholder agreements, which define the rights and responsibilities of the company and its owners.
The Importance of Corporate Law Services in Risk Management
Every business is exposed to legal risks, whether from contractual disputes, regulatory violations, employment issues, intellectual property conflicts, or liability claims. Corporate law services help identify, assess, and mitigate these risks proactively.
For example, compliance with industry-specific regulations and government mandates is critical to avoid hefty fines and legal penalties. Corporate lawyers ensure that businesses understand and adhere to applicable laws, such as securities regulations for public companies or environmental laws for manufacturing firms. They also guide businesses through complex licensing and permitting processes, preventing costly disruptions.
Contracts are another area where corporate law services provide essential protection. Well-drafted contracts minimize misunderstandings and protect a company’s interests in transactions with suppliers, customers, partners, and employees. Corporate lawyers review, negotiate, and customize contracts to align with the business’s strategic goals and legal requirements, reducing the risk of disputes and litigation.
Facilitating Business Growth and Strategic Decisions
Beyond risk management, corporate law services are indispensable in facilitating business growth and strategic decision-making. Whether a company is seeking investment, planning to expand, or considering mergers and acquisitions, legal expertise is critical to ensure smooth and successful transactions.
In fundraising activities, corporate lawyers assist businesses in structuring equity offerings, preparing private placement memorandums, and complying with securities laws. Their guidance helps businesses attract investors while maintaining regulatory compliance. When it comes to mergers and acquisitions, corporate law services handle due diligence, negotiate terms, draft agreements, and secure regulatory approvals, ensuring that the deal benefits the business and minimizes exposure to liabilities.
Corporate lawyers also advise on corporate governance matters, helping businesses establish and maintain effective management structures and policies. Good governance promotes transparency, accountability, and ethical conduct, which are essential for sustaining investor confidence and complying with legal standards.
Protecting Intellectual Property and Confidential Information
Intellectual property (IP) is a critical asset for many businesses, especially in technology, entertainment, pharmaceuticals, and manufacturing sectors. Corporate law services play a crucial role in protecting a company’s IP rights, including patents, trademarks, copyrights, and trade secrets.
Corporate lawyers help businesses secure IP registrations, enforce their rights against infringement, and draft licensing agreements that maximize revenue while protecting proprietary information. Additionally, they advise on confidentiality agreements and non-compete clauses to safeguard sensitive business information from unauthorized disclosure or misuse.
By protecting intellectual property, corporate law services help businesses maintain a competitive edge, generate income streams, and prevent costly legal disputes that can arise from IP infringement or theft.
Navigating Employment and Labor Law Challenges
Managing a workforce involves numerous legal complexities, and corporate law services provide essential support in this area as well. Employment laws govern issues such as hiring, termination, workplace safety, discrimination, wage and hour regulations, and employee benefits. Non-compliance can lead to lawsuits, penalties, and damage to a company’s reputation.
Corporate lawyers draft employment contracts, employee handbooks, and workplace policies to ensure compliance with labor laws and reduce the risk of disputes. They also assist in resolving employment conflicts through negotiation, mediation, or litigation when necessary.
Additionally, corporate law services help businesses address emerging workplace challenges, such as remote work arrangements, data privacy concerns, and diversity and inclusion initiatives, ensuring that employment practices remain lawful and fair.
Dispute Resolution and Litigation Support
Despite best efforts to prevent conflicts, disputes can arise in any business context. Corporate law services provide valuable support in resolving disputes efficiently and effectively.
Corporate lawyers help businesses explore alternative dispute resolution methods, such as negotiation, mediation, and arbitration, which can save time and costs compared to traditional litigation. When litigation is unavoidable, they represent the company in court, protecting its interests and striving for favorable outcomes.
Proactive legal counsel helps businesses develop internal policies and dispute resolution mechanisms that reduce the likelihood of conflicts escalating. This approach not only minimizes legal costs but also preserves important business relationships.
The Role of Corporate Law Services in Compliance and Reporting
Many businesses, especially publicly traded companies and those operating in regulated industries, face stringent compliance and reporting requirements. Failure to meet these obligations can result in legal sanctions and loss of stakeholder trust.
Corporate law services assist businesses in preparing and filing required reports, disclosures, and financial statements in accordance with applicable laws. They also advise on corporate social responsibility (CSR) initiatives, ethical standards, and environmental, social, and governance (ESG) compliance, which are increasingly important to investors and regulators.
By staying ahead of regulatory changes and maintaining robust compliance programs, corporate law services help businesses avoid penalties and enhance their reputations.
